U.S. reassured Europe over Russia talks - EU foreign policy chief


FILE PHOTO: High Representative of the European Union for Foreign Affairs Josep Borrell attends a meeting with Ukrainian Prime Minister Denys Shmygal in Kyiv, Ukraine January 6, 2022. Ukrainian Governmental Press Service/Handout via REUTERS

BREST, France (Reuters) - Europe has received assurances from the United States that nothing will be agreed with Russia without the bloc's involvement, the European Union's foreign policy chief said on Thursday.

"With the United States over the last few days, we have had an extremely close coordination," Josep Borrell told reporters ahead of an EU defence ministers meeting in western France.
